## Ownership

Quick note for the weekly sync: Gridsmith, our crossword generator, now has a single owner instead of the rotating setup. That covers the fill engine, the clue bank importer, and the nightly puzzle batch. Grid-symmetry bugs and dictionary updates all land in one queue now. Ping the owner directly, listed below.

account owner for hahig-fahag: Pelael Istax Novys

The worker-pool sizing in `pixsqueeze resize --batch` is hand-tuned, not derived. Don't touch the chunking logic without rerunning the Larkfield benchmark set. Memory ceiling assumes JPEG-only input; PNG batches will blow past it. The constants below govern concurrency, chunk size, and downscale quality tradeoffs.

tuning table, kawep-tawif:
CAPS = {
    "olidor": 80,
    "belion": 7,
    "quenys": 225,
    "druox": 839,
    "fraath": 482,
}

# Payroll export — format change (for eng sync)
# As of this cycle, Ledgerbird exports payroll in the new v3 columnar
# format; the old fixed-width files are gone. The downstream Tallyhouse
# importer accepts v3 only when requests are signed, so this env file
# now carries the signing credential alongside the format flag.
# Per the rotation policy, the current credential goes on the next line.

sealed setting: ARCHIVE_KEY3=bd6